Project Overview:

CoCoRiCo aims to build a cross‑border citizen‑science community in Estonia and Latvia to help reduce plastic pollution and protect water ecosystems. It brings together NGOs, researchers, educators, and youth to collaborate in shared river basins and coastal areas. Through joint activities, sampling events, and educational actions, the project strengthens environmental awareness and supports better understanding of pollution in both countries.

Project Objective

The main objective is to engage citizens, especially young people, in monitoring plastic pollution and protecting water bodies in Estonia and Latvia. The project promotes active involvement, personal responsibility, and collaboration among communities to improve environmental conditions and contribute to reducing plastic litter and microplastics.

Key Activities

  • Involving youth, educators, NGOs and researchers in joint citizen‑science actions in shared river basins (Salaca, Pärnu, Pedele) and along the Gulf of Riga.
  • Organising exploratory and sampling activities to monitor plastic litter and pollution.
  • Carrying out educational work to motivate young people to take part in environmental protection and policy discussions.
  • Producing communication materials and using social media to share findings and raise awareness.
  • Building on existing initiatives such as the Europe‑wide Plastic Pirates campaign by using their guidelines and data‑collection methods.

Expected Results:

  • Increased public understanding of plastic pollution and its impact on water ecosystems.
  • Stronger cooperation among NGOs, youth groups, schools, and research organisations in Estonia and Latvia.
  • Generation of comparable data on plastic litter through citizen‑science sampling.
  • Contribution to wider environmental goals such as the EU Zero Pollution Action Plan target to reduce marine plastic litter by 50% by 2030.

Cross‑Border Cooperation Aspect

CoCoRiCo is designed specifically for the joint Estonian-Latvian context. It connects people and organisations across the border, focusing on shared river basins and coastal areas. The project encourages collaboration between NGOs, researchers, educators, and youth groups to address a common environmental challenge through aligned methodologies and joint actions.
